In the pause menu, The "player" tab will show how badly Arthur needs to sleep and how its affecting his stats. If you haven't rested in a while you can lose health 1000x faster. It will also show you stats on your horse and its conditions as well.Can you save progress in RDR2?
Enter the Pause screen and open the Story menu. Select Save Game to save your game. You may not save during missions or cutscenes, or while interacting with other NPCs. You are allotted 15 save slots to do with as you please.What happens if you don t sleep in Red Dead Redemption 2?
Being tired slowly drains your cores, you'll do "heavy blinks" (screen fades out for a second) & Arthur will make tired / annoyed sounds and the screen goes slightly blurry (optional). Passing out doesn't count as a good night sleep, it'll only take you back to 'very tired' state and only refills your cores to 25%.Red Dead Redemption 2: How to Save Your Game

While the game will save automatically after completing missions, saving manually allows you to advance time and create permanent save files to return to whenever you want. You can save at safe houses or using a campsite.Can you save Arthur from dying in RDR2?
There's no cure for Arthur in RDR2; his tuberculosis is terminal. It's believed that Arthur contracts tuberculosis from Thomas Downes early in RDR2.Can Arthur get fat in Red Dead 2?

Every stranger can give you one mission per in-game day. Their icon will fade to gray once that mission has been completed or failed. Their icon will change back to orange once they're available again.Will there be RDR3?
